Responsibilities/Duties

Deliver High‑Stakes, High‑Quality Advocacy

  • Manage a sophisticated caseload of removal defense matters with significant consequences for clients and their families
  • Represent clients in Individual and Master Calendar Hearings, bond proceedings, and appeals before the BIA
  • Draft and argue complex motions, briefs, and appellate filings with precision and strategic depth
  • Develop compelling case theories grounded in both law and narrative
  • Prepare clients and witnesses with care, clarity, and rigor
  • Take the lead on particularly complex or high‑risk cases where strong advocacy is critical

Develop Talent and Raise the Bar

  • Mentor and supervise 1–2 removal defense attorneys with a focus on excellence, accountability, and growth
  • Provide substantive, actionable feedback on legal writing, case strategy, and hearing preparation
  • Coach attorneys to become confident, disciplined, and effective advocates
  • Set a high standard for performance while investing in each attorney’s development

Strengthen a High‑Performing Defense Program

  • Ensure consistent, high-quality hearing coverage across all matters
  • Coordinate and oversee contract or coverage attorneys, holding them to the same rigorous standards
  • Step in when needed to ensure no case is underprepared or unsupported

Serve as a Strategic and Legal Leader

  • Act as a trusted resource on complex issues, including criminal bars, discretionary risk, and procedural challenges
  • Guide the team through urgent filings and time‑sensitive matters with sound judgment
  • Bring clarity and structure to difficult legal and strategic decisions
